A waste tire pyrolysis plant is an advanced industrial facility designed to convert end-of-life tires into valuable resources through controlled thermal decomposition. This waste tire pyrolysis plant operates by heating discarded tires in an oxygen-free environment, breaking down rubber compounds into useful products including pyrolysis oil, carbon black, and combustible gases. The waste tire pyrolysis plant represents a sustainable solution to the global tire disposal crisis, transforming environmental waste into economically viable materials. Modern waste tire pyrolysis plant technology features automated feeding systems, precise temperature control, and sophisticated emission management equipment. These systems operate at temperatures between 400-600 degrees Celsius, ensuring complete material conversion while minimizing environmental impact. The waste tire pyrolysis plant produces high-quality pyrolysis oil suitable for fuel applications, steel-wire recovery through magnetic separation, and fine carbon black powder used in rubber manufacturing. Advanced condensation systems within the waste tire pyrolysis plant capture vapors efficiently, while gas treatment units neutralize harmful emissions. The technological features of a waste tire pyrolysis plant include continuous or batch processing modes, real-time monitoring systems, and automated quality control mechanisms. Multi-Product Output Generation

Multi-Product Output Generation

A waste tire pyrolysis plant produces three primary marketable products simultaneously from a single feedstock source. Pyrolysis oil comprises approximately 40-50 percent of processed tire mass, offering a high-energy fuel suitable for power plants, industrial boilers, and marine engines. Carbon black output reaches 30-35 percent of total yield, meeting ASTM specifications for rubber reinforcement and industrial pigment applications. The waste tire pyrolysis plant's steel wire recovery system extracts embedded metal with remarkable efficiency, typically recovering 10-15 percent of feedstock weight in saleable form. Advanced Environmental Protection Systems

Advanced Environmental Protection Systems

Modern waste tire pyrolysis plant installations incorporate sophisticated emission control technologies protecting air quality and regulatory compliance. Real-time monitoring systems within the waste tire pyrolysis plant track temperature, pressure, and gas composition, triggering automated safety responses when parameters exceed safe ranges. Condensation units in the waste tire pyrolysis plant cool and liquefy vapors efficiently, preventing volatile organic compound emissions while maximizing valuable product recovery. The waste tire pyrolysis plant's catalytic converter technology neutralizes harmful gases, reducing sulfur dioxide and nitrogen oxide emissions to permissible levels before atmospheric release. Dust collection systems within the waste tire pyrolysis plant prevent fine particle dispersion, protecting worker health and minimizing environmental contamination. These comprehensive environmental features ensure that operating a waste tire pyrolysis plant meets stringent international environmental standards and local regulatory requirements. High-Capacity Processing Efficiency

High-Capacity Processing Efficiency

Industrial-scale waste tire pyrolysis plant systems process 10-30 tons of tires daily, depending on equipment specifications and operational configurations. Continuous-feed mechanisms within the waste tire pyrolysis plant maintain consistent processing rates, eliminating production interruptions and maximizing annual throughput. The waste tire pyrolysis plant's automated quality control ensures product consistency and reliability, meeting customer specifications for fuel applications and industrial use. Fast pyrolysis modes enable the waste tire pyrolysis plant to complete conversion cycles in shorter timeframes compared to traditional methods. Thermal efficiency improvements in modern waste tire pyrolysis plant designs recover waste heat for facility operations, reducing external energy requirements and lowering operational costs significantly.
